> We tend to treat our computers as though they are infallible.  They are
> not... especially those that no longer have ECC (Error Check &
> Correction) memory modules (most of them these days including Macs)
> What you encountered was probably a transient memory error.  It could be
> caused by the hardware or, more likely, a software error.  Either way
> something caused the data area containing the directory information to
> be corrupted.  Pulling the flash drive out and reinserting it caused the
> old and corrupted data area to be flushed.  Reinserting the drive caused
> it to be reread from the drive and the directory information to be
> refreshed.
>
> It's good you pulled it out.  If you continued to try doing write
> operations with garbage in memory saying where things were to be written
> no telling what you might have gotten.  I would suggest you double check
> the cards against each other to assure the copied data matches the source.
